Doric Depression Glass

Doric Depression Glass

 

Pattern:
Doric Depression Glass

Manufacturer:
Jeanette Glass Company

Dates Manufactured:
1935 - 1938

Colors:
Pink, Green, Yellow, Some Delphite, Ultra Marine

This is easiest to find in the pink and then the green.  The other colors are considered rare and hard to find, except the delphite sherbet dishes are easily found.

Doric Depression Glass

Doric Depression GlassIn this pattern, there were 6 different size bowls (4 1/2' Berry, 5" Cream Soup (with 2 Handles - this is VERY RARE and is thought only to have been made in green), 5 1/2" Cereal, 8 1/4" Large Berry, 9" 2-Handled, 9" Oval Vegetable; a Covered Butter Dish; a 10" Cake Plate with 3 Legs; 2 Candy Dishes - an 8" Covered Dish and a 3-Part Candy Dish; Creamer & Sugar; 2 Sizes pitchers - the 32 ounce 5  1/2" flat is most commonly found and the 7 1/2" 48 ounce pitcher is RARE; 4 size plates - 6" Sherbet, 7" Salad and 9" Dinner and 9" Grill; 12" Oval Platter; 2 size Relish Trays - 4"x4" and 4"x8", Salt & Pepper; Footed Sherbet; 2 Trays - 10" Tray with Handle and 8"x8" Serving ray; and 3 size Tumblers - 4 1/2" 9 ounce, 4" 10 ounce and 5" 12 ounce.

The tumblers are very hard to find, especially in green.
